跳至正文

e格式字符作用(e格式字符的作用)

请问C语言里面的格式符 e 的功能是什么意思?看不懂!

请问C语言里面的格式符 e 的功能是什么意思?看不懂!

# includevoid main(){ float a=3,b=5.28745,c=7145427458.23; printf("a=%e b=%e c=%e",a,b,c);}答案是:a=3.000000e+000 b=5.287450e+000 c=7.145427e+009他们是以标准的科学计数法输出的e++000表示的是 10的0次方e++009表示的是 10的9次方其实这种问题你要自己动手,结合实际,写一个小代码很快就能理解了

计算机上的e是什么意思

计算机上的e是什么意思

e是科学计数法符号. 在科学计数法中,为了使公式简便,可以用带“E”的格式表示.例如1.03乘10的8次方,可简写为“1.03E+08”的形式. 当用该格式表示时,E前面的数字和“E+”后面要精确到十分位,(位数不够末尾补0),例如7.8…

c语言的%e格式输出符

c语言的%e格式输出符

你应该说的是ptintf()的格式吧. printf()的格式为%【格式】【最小输出宽度】【 . 精度】【长度】【格式字符】 其中【长度】有h和l两种,h为按短整型输出,l为按长整型输出,既然你那没有出现就不去管它. 格式有- ,+ ,空格 ,# 四种…

向大神们请教c语言两个问题,谢谢啦 1.==和=在程序中有可以互换的情况吗 2.怎么使用e格式字符的

==是逻辑判断运算符,=是赋值运算符,两个是完全不同的概念,一般不能互换.e格式是输出的时候用%e来表示科学计数法,后面的+001表示是10的一次方,002表示10的二次方,整个表示前面的数乘以后面的10的多少次方,即为这个数的值.

C语言输出时%e的作用

%E或者%e 指用科学表示格式的浮点数 举一个例子:printf("第%d次挂科!\n",num); //就是以有符号10进制整数形式输出num这个数,num可以变化其他形式如下:%d%f%c都是printf输出时,规定数据输出方式的,详细的输出方式列表如…

C语言的%e是什么意思,我要详细一点的回答.黑油为什么有时候会出现有!这个东西,有什么作用????

C语言%e的意思是:以指数形式输出实数. 指针的值是语言实现(编译程序)相关的,但几乎所有实现中,指针的值都是一个表示地址空间中某个存储器单元的整数. printf函数族中对于%p一般以十六进制整数方式输出指针的值,附加前缀0x…

在格式字符中,f表示实数,e和g字符也是,请问他们有什么区别?

自己上机去测试一下撒,那样印象更深刻;%f以小数形式输出,%e以科学计数法输出,%g以前两者最短的形式输出.并且不输出无意义的0;

printf()函数的常用格式字符的输出结果.从%e到%.4e都是什么意思?求解答~~~

后两个都是e格式符,以指数形式输出实数.1.%e:不指定输出数据所占的宽度和数字部分的小数位数,有的C编译系统自动指定给出数字部分的小数位数为6位,指数部分占5位(如e+002),其中"e"占1位,指数符号占1位,指数占3位,总的指数部分占5位.数值按规范化指数形式输出.例如:printf("%e",123.456);输出如下:1.234560e+002(共13列,有的系统的规定有所不同);2.%m.ne 输出的数据共占m列,其中有n位小数.如果数值长度小于m,则左端补空格.

在C语言中,%d,%c,%f,%e分别是什么意思?

%d是以十进制整型的格式输出. %c是以单个字符的格式输出. %f是以单精度型的格式输出. %e是以指数的形式输出. C语言中,输入输出的格式为:输入输出符号("<格式化字符串>", <参量表>),格式化字符串由格式控制、和输出表…

scanf;有什么作用

scanf 格式输入函数 函数作用:按照变量在内存的地址将变量值存进去.一般格式:scanf(格式控制,地址表列) 其中,格式控制:%d:以带符号的十进制形式输出整数%o:以八进制无符号形式输出整数%x:以十六进制无符号形式输出整数…